怎么做数据可视化动态图

回复

共3条回复 我来回复
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    数据可视化动态图是一种非常有趣且生动的展示数据的方式,通过动态图可以更直观地展示数据随时间变化的趋势和关联性。要做数据可视化动态图,可以采取以下几个步骤:

    1. 选择合适的数据

    首先,要选择清晰、准确的数据集。数据应该包含时间戳或者其他可以表示时间变化的字段。确保数据集中的信息能够有效地展示在动态图中。

    2. 选择合适的工具

    选择适合做数据可视化动态图的工具是很重要的。一些流行的工具包括Tableau、Power BI、D3.js等,它们都提供了丰富的功能和图表类型来创建动态图。

    3. 创建动态图

    在选定工具的基础上,开始创建动态图。根据所选工具的操作步骤,导入数据集,并选择合适的图表类型(比如折线图、柱状图、地图等)。设置动画效果,让数据在时间维度上动态变化。

    4. 设计图表样式

    设计图表样式是很重要的一步,良好的样式设计可以让动态图更加美观和易于理解。选择合适的颜色、标签、字体等元素,确保信息清晰明了。

    5. 添加交互功能

    为了让用户能够更深入地探索数据,可以添加一些交互功能,比如过滤器、工具提示、下拉框等。这样用户可以自定义查看数据的方式。

    6. 导出和分享

    最后,当动态图完成后,可以将其导出为动画文件(如GIF或视频)或者通过网页链接分享给其他人。这样可以让更多的人看到并理解数据中蕴含的信息。

    通过以上步骤,我们可以轻松地制作出生动有趣的数据可视化动态图,有效地展示数据的变化和趋势。

    1年前 0条评论
  • 数据可视化动态图是一种非常有用且吸引人的展示数据的方式,它能够帮助观众更好地理解数据的变化趋势和关联关系。要制作数据可视化动态图,通常需要使用一些专门的工具和技术。以下是几种常用的方法:

    1. 使用Python的Matplotlib和Seaborn库:Matplotlib和Seaborn是Python中两个常用的数据可视化库,它们提供了丰富的绘图函数和方法,可以用来创建静态和动态的图表。可以使用Matplotlib的FuncAnimation方法来创建动态图,结合Seaborn库可以创建各种各样的图表,如折线图、散点图、柱状图等。

    2. 使用JavaScript的D3.js库:D3.js是一个基于JavaScript的数据驱动文档库,它可以帮助用户使用HTML、SVG和CSS创建交互式的数据可视化。D3.js支持各种丰富的动画效果,可以轻松地制作出各种复杂的动态图表。

    3. 使用在线工具如Tableau和Plotly:Tableau和Plotly是两种流行的在线数据可视化工具,它们提供了简单易用的界面和丰富的可视化模板,用户可以快速地创建各种类型的动态图表,并且可以直接在网页上进行展示和分享。

    4. 使用R语言的ggplot2和plotly库:ggplot2是R语言中一个功能强大的数据可视化库,它可以帮助用户创建高质量的静态图表。而plotly包则可以为ggplot2创建的图表添加交互式的功能,使图表可以动态展示数据。

    5. 使用其他工具和软件:除了上述的方法,还有一些其他工具和软件可以用来制作动态图,比如Adobe After Effects、Adobe Animate等专业的动画制作软件,它们可以制作更加复杂和生动的数据可视化动态图。

    总的来说,制作数据可视化动态图需要结合数据的特点和表达需求来选择合适的工具和方法,通过不断尝试和实践,可以创建出符合需求且富有吸引力的动态图表。

    1年前 0条评论
  • 如何做数据可视化动态图

    数据可视化动态图是一种非常有效的方式,可以展示数据随着时间、事件或其他变量的变化。创建数据可视化动态图可以让数据更加生动直观,有助于观众更好地理解数据背后的趋势和关系。以下是创建数据可视化动态图的一般步骤:

    步骤一:选择合适的数据

    首先,需要选择合适的数据集。数据集应该包含需要展示的变量,并且最好包含随时间变化的数据或其他类型的动态数据。这些数据可以是实时数据、历史数据或模拟数据。

    步骤二:确定可视化需求

    在创建数据可视化动态图之前,需要确定您的可视化需求。这意味着您需要考虑您想要展示什么样的数据、想要传达什么样的信息以及您的目标受众是谁。这将有助于您选择合适的图表类型和设计风格。

    步骤三:选择合适的工具和库

    选择适合您需求的数据可视化工具和库是非常重要的。有很多数据可视化工具和库可供选择,例如D3.js、Highcharts、Tableau等。这些工具和库具有不同的功能和特点,您可以根据自己的技能水平和需求选择最适合您的工具。

    步骤四:准备数据并进行预处理

    在创建动态图之前,您通常需要对数据进行一些预处理工作,例如清洗数据、筛选数据、转换数据格式等。这可以帮助您确保数据的准确性和一致性,并为动态图的创建做好准备。

    步骤五:创建动态图

    1. 使用D3.js创建动态图

    D3.js是一个非常流行的JavaScript库,用于创建基于数据的动态图表。您可以使用D3.js创建各种类型的动态图表,包括折线图、柱状图、饼图等。以下是使用D3.js创建动态图的一般步骤:

    • 导入D3.js库
    • 创建SVG容器
    • 设置图表尺寸和比例
    • 创建比例尺
    • 绑定数据并创建图形元素
    • 添加过渡效果和动画
    • 添加交互功能(可选)

    2. 使用其他工具创建动态图

    除了D3.js之外,还有其他数据可视化工具和库可以帮助您创建动态图。例如,使用Highcharts可以创建交互性强大的动态图表,使用Tableau可以创建专业水平的动态可视化报告。您可以根据自己的需求和技能选择合适的工具。

    步骤六:优化和调整

    完成动态图的创建后,您可能需要对其进行一些优化和调整,以确保图表的美观性和易读性。您可以调整字体大小、颜色、图例位置等,以使图表更符合您的设计需求和观众的喜好。

    结论

    通过以上步骤,您可以成功创建数据可视化动态图,并将数据呈现得更加生动直观。动态图可以帮助您更好地传达数据信息,吸引观众的注意力,增强数据可视化的效果。希望以上内容对您有所帮助,祝您成功创建精彩的数据可视化动态图!

    1年前 0条评论
站长微信
站长微信
分享本页
返回顶部